JUNIOR PRODUCER
As our Junior Producer, you’ll play a pivotal role in coordinating creative productions at Axel Arigato. Guided by the Content Production Manager, you’ll support e-commerce, campaign, and other shoots, manage logistics, and oversee pre- and post-production tasks to ensure seamless execution and high-quality results. While assisting on large-scale campaigns, you’ll also take ownership of smaller productions. This role is based out of our London Office, located in Farringdon. 

MORE ABOUT THE ROLE 
Your key responsibilities will include, but not be limited to: 

Event & Small-to-Mid-Level Shoot Coordination:

  • Lead the planning and execution of smaller shoots and event content capture, including setup, talent booking, sample preparation, and logistics.
  • Provide on-set support, managing samples, and external suppliers.
  • Maintain budgets and ensure timely processing of supplier invoices.
  • Develop and manage post-production timelines aligned with live asset dates.

Large-Scale Production Support:

  • Assist with campaigns and shoots by handling production logistics such as sample preparation, scheduling, courier coordination, and administrative tasks (e.g., call sheets, invoices).
  • Track expenses, upload receipts, and liaise with Finance to ensure accuracy.
  • Proactively address production challenges and coordinate sample transportation.

E-commerce Production Coordination:

  • Oversee sample logistics for timely delivery to shoots and maintain accurate tracking records.
  • Manage shoot logistics, styling support, and casting, including negotiating contracts and fees.
  • Serve as the main contact for external partners, ensuring alignment across production stages.

Administrative & Workflow Support:

  • Handle call sheets, invoices, and file organisation to streamline workflows.
  • Maintain naming conventions for assets and ensure systematic file storage.
  • Provide cross-departmental support to the Marketing team.

This position requires strong organisational skills, attention to detail, and the ability to collaborate effectively in a fast-paced environment.

ARE YOU THE ONE?
We are looking for someone with most of the following: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Media Production, Communications, Marketing, or related field, or equivalent experience.
  • 2–3 years of production experience, ideally in fashion or creative industries (internships or freelance work acceptable).
  • Strong organizational and multitasking abilities.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Knowledge of production processes, timelines, and workflows.
  • Proficiency with email management tools (Outlook), and advanced skills in Excel, Google Workspace, and PowerPoint.
  • Familiarity with invoice management and budget tracking.

ABOUT AXEL ARIGATO
Founded in Sweden in 2014, Axel Arigato is intrinsically grounded in culture, community, and craft. Driven by curiosity, the brand has consistently connected its approach to the rhythm of what is happening in the wider world, looking to an ever-evolving contemporary society for both purpose and inspiration. It presents diverse collections of elevated and wearable footwear and ready-to- wear, fusing together Scandinavian minimalism with unexpected, contemporary design.

The brand has nine physical stores in five countries, as well as a network of over 250 wholesale partners and retail concessions. Axel Arigato is committed to fostering connections beyond the conventions of commerce, and are a proud equal opportunity employer who values a diverse workforce. As such, its core mission remains true to this day: to build a positive platform through the power of community, inclusivity, and memorable experiences.
